Kitchen waste is any leftover food packaging or food scrap. The food packaging can be easily recycled. The food scrap can be disposed organically, or used for compost.

The control is the part of the experiment where it remains constant, and never changes. The control is used so the changing variable in the experiment can be reflected off of the control, so thereby comparing the changing variable with the control (the variable that does not change) in the experiment. Waste disposals or garbage disposals are unit used in the kitchen, and mounted under the sink between the drain and the trap. They grind or shred food particles and waste into very small pieces so it will go through the plumbing with out clogging the drain.
